Valeter Salary in the United States

How much does a Valeter make in the United States?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a Valeter in the United States is $51,696 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$25.

However, a Valeter's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$59,581
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$47,670 to $55,824
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$44,005

Key Factors That Influence Valeter Salaries

A Valeter's salary isn't a fixed number. It's shaped by several important factors. Below, we'll explore how your years of experience, geographic location and company size can directly affect your earning potential.

How Experience Level Affects Valeter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Valeter's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here’s how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$45,443
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$52,535
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$72,227
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$85,247
  • Expert (over 8 years): $84,663

Top Paying Cities for Valeters

Salaries can also vary between different cities. Major metropolitan areas or cities with a high demand for technicians often offer more competitive pay. Here are a few examples of average annual salaries in different U.S. cities:

  • San Jose: $65,205
  • San Francisco: $64,491
  • Oakland: $63,132
